The NFL Combine is nearly completed and a handful of players performed very well and will undoubtedly move up several team's draft boards, including the Buffalo Bills. After some of the performances, a few caught my attention as well, in both a good and bad way. Players like Keon Coleman and Kamren Kinchens, both of whom are often mocked to the Bills, did not do well. Both of these guys are off the board for me. Knowing Brandon Beane the way we do, it's likely we'll see some draft day trades but for this year's draft, I have Beane trading back out of the first round. Players fell perfectly, which allowed the Bills to move out of the first round entirely, and still land a stud early in the second round. We have a couple of other trades that helped the Bills select some much-needed defensive help but also addressed the offensive line for the long term.
